Latest Patents
One of her latest patents is titled "Test capsules for measuring a change in at least one property of a material, and related methods." This invention involves a test capsule designed to measure properties of materials exposed to nuclear radiation. The capsule features a lattice structure that changes in response to radiation exposure, providing valuable data for research and safety applications.
Another notable patent is "System and method for roll-to-roll film tensioning for reduced separation force during bottom-up stereolithography." This invention addresses challenges in stereolithography manufacturing by introducing a tensioning system that minimizes the separation force required to detach a release element from a newly formed material layer. This innovation enhances the efficiency and effectiveness of 3D printing processes.
